NY Gov. to Decide on Empire Wine Bill

A New York Assembly bill written to limit the NYSLA's power to sanction in-state liquor licensees for violating another state's laws has finally made its way onto Governor Cuomo's desk after having passed through both chambers of the Assembly in June.The bill (A05920 or The Empire Wine Bill) was introduced earlier this year by Assemblyman Phil Steck.
